Foliations

Camacho and Nieto, Geometric theory of foliations

Candel and Conlon, Foliations, vols 1 & 2

Hector and Hirsch, Introduction to the geometry of foliations, parts A & B

Tondeur, Geometry of Foliations

Reinhart, Differential geometry of foliations

Tamura, Topology of foliations: an introduction

Moerdijk and Mrcun, Introduction to foliations and Lie groupoids

Nikolaev, Foliations on surfaces

Calegari, Foliations and the geometry of 3-manifolds

Molino, Riemannian foliations

Tondeur, Foliations on Riemannian manifolds

Asaoka et al, Foliations: dynamics, geometry and topology
